π Top 12 High-Salary Cybersecurity Jobs in 2025
Here are the highest-paying cybersecurity roles, including job duties, required skills, and earning potential.
π₯ 1. Chief Information Security Officer (CISO) β π° $150,000β$350,000 yearly
One of the highest positions in cybersecurity.
Responsibilities:
- Lead the entire cybersecurity department
- Develop security strategies
- Manage risk and compliance
Why it pays high:
β‘οΈ High responsibility + leadership role = top salary
π§ 2. Security Architect β π° $120,000β$220,000 yearly
Designs the foundation of an organizationβs security system.
Duties:
- Build security structures
- Create safe networks
- Prevent hacking attempts
Skills:
- Network architecture
- Risk assessment
- Advanced cybersecurity tools
π΅οΈββοΈ 3. Ethical Hacker / Penetration Tester β π° $90,000β$180,000 yearly
These experts legally hack systems to find vulnerabilities.
Responsibilities:
- Simulate cyberattacks
- Identify weaknesses
- Recommend fixes
Skills:
- Kali Linux
- Metasploit, Burp Suite
- Ethical hacking techniques

π₯οΈ 4. Cybersecurity Engineer β π° $100,000β$200,000 yearly
Engineers create and maintain secure systems.
Tasks:
- Build advanced firewalls
- Protect networks
- Prevent unauthorized access
Skills:
- Network security
- SIEM tools
- Cloud security
π 5. Cybersecurity Analyst β π° $70,000β$150,000 yearly
This is a great role for beginners or mid-level professionals.
Duties:
- Monitor threats
- Analyze incidents
- Prepare security reports
Skills:
- SIEM tools
- Threat analysis
- Problem-solving
βοΈ 6. Cloud Security Engineer β π° $120,000β$210,000 yearly
Since most companies use cloud computing, cloud security experts are in massive demand.
Skills:
- AWS, Azure, GCP
- Cloud architecture
- Identity & access management
π‘ Cloud + Security = Huge salary boost π°β‘
π§ͺ 7. Incident Response Specialist β π° $90,000β$170,000 yearly
These professionals react instantly when a cyberattack happens.
Key tasks:
- Investigate security breaches
- Find the cause
- Protect the system from further damage
This job requires quick thinking and strong cybersecurity knowledge.
π 8. Security Consultant β π° $100,000β$220,000 yearly
Consultants advise businesses on how to secure their systems.
Skills:
- Deep cybersecurity knowledge
- Communication
- Client management
Consulting jobs often allow remote work and higher pay.
π‘οΈ 9. Application Security Engineer β π° $110,000β$200,000 yearly
Focuses on securing software applications.
Skills:
- Secure coding
- API security
- Code review
𧬠10. Digital Forensics Expert β π° $85,000β$170,000 yearly
Investigates cybercrimes and recovers digital evidence.
Responsibilities:
- Analyze hacked devices
- Collect digital proof
- Work with law enforcement
This role is often featured in cybercrime documentaries. ππ
ποΈ 11. Network Security Engineer β π° $90,000β$160,000 yearly
Protects an organizationβs local and global networks.
Skills:
- Firewalls
- VPN setup
- Network monitoring
π‘ 12. Security Operations Center (SOC) Manager β π° $120,000β$180,000 yearly
Leads the SOC team and ensures secure operations.
Duties:
- Monitor real-time threats
- Organize analysts
- Respond to incidents
SOC teams are essential in every large company.

π Best Cybersecurity Certifications to Boost Your Salary
Certifications make a big impact on salary.
π Entry-Level
- CompTIA Security+
- Google Cybersecurity Certificate
π Intermediate
- CEH (Certified Ethical Hacker)
- CompTIA CySA+
- CCNA Security
π Advanced / High Salary
- CISSP
- CISM
- CCSP (Cloud Security)
- OSCP (Penetration Testing)
CISSP and OSCP can significantly increase your earnings. π°π
π How to Start a Career in Cybersecurity (Step-by-Step Guide)
β Step 1: Learn basic IT skills
Networking, hardware, and operating systems.
β Step 2: Take cybersecurity courses
Online platforms like Coursera, Udemy, and Google.
β Step 3: Build hands-on skills
Use labs like TryHackMe, Hack The Box, and RangeForce. π»π‘οΈ
β Step 4: Get certifications
Start with Security+.
β Step 5: Apply for entry-level roles
- SOC Analyst
- Junior Pen Tester
- Cybersecurity Assistant
β Step 6: Gain experience & move to high-salary jobs
With 2β4 years of experience, salaries increase rapidly.
